A transfer apparatus having a photoconductor drum for holding thereon an image formed by toner charged with a negative polarity and a transfer roller disposed opposite the photoconductor drum, in which paper is fed to an area where the photoconductor drum and the transfer roller face each other and the toner image on the photoconductor drum is transferred to the paper by using a unidirectional transfer electric field formed by the transfer roller. The transfer roller also serves as charge supply control device for supplying a charge to the toner held on the photoconductor drum to thereby substantially neutralize the charge of the toner while retaining the negative polarity of the toner.

When a grounded conductive roller touches a transfer drum through a transfer material while a voltage is applied to a conductor layer, charges having a polarity opposite to the polarity of the voltage applied to the conductor layer are generated over the transfer material, thereby making it possible to attract the transfer material to the dielectric layer. Since the voltage is applied to the conductor layer, the electrostatic attraction of the transfer material and the toner transfer can be carried out using a single power source. Moreover, since the attraction of the transfer material and the toner transfer are carried out by the charge injection, a lower voltage can be used. Thus, the voltage can be readily controlled while reducing the ozone emission to a relatively low level. Furthermore, since the toner transfer and electrostatic attraction of the transfer material can be carried out using a single power source, the apparatus can be downsized and less expensive. In addition, when a semiconductor layer is made of a solid elastic body, a high-quality transferred toner image can be obtained without image quality deterioration.

An image forming apparatus is provided with a photosensitive drum on whose surface a toner image is formed, and image formation is carried out by transferring the toner image onto a transfer material such as paper or OHP sheet which is caused to electrostatically adhere to a surface of a transfer drum while being guided to the photosensitive drum. Alternatively, the toner image formed on the photosensitive drum may be once transferred onto an intermediate transfer drum, then transferred from the intermediate transfer drum onto the transfer material. In the image forming apparatus, a light projecting device for projecting light onto the photosensitive drum is provided on an upstream side to a toner image transfer position and on a downstream side to a development position on the photosensitive drum. Execution and suspension of the light projecting operation of the light projecting device is controlled depending on a toner type.

A transfer device which transfers a developer image formed on a surface of a photoreceptor drum to a transfer sheet is arranged so as to include a transfer drum for carrying the transfer sheet on a peripheral surface thereof, an electrode roller which can be moved to contact the transfer drum via the transfer sheet, and which can be moved apart from the transfer drum, and a control section for controlling contact start conditions between the transfer drum and the electrode roller. When the transfer sheet passes a spacing between the transfer drum and the electrode roller, the control section controls the contact start conditions in such a manner that a force is not exerted to a leading end portion of the transfer sheet from the electrode roller so as to separate the leading end portion from the transfer drum.

Enabling to perform the pressurization release and the fixture release simultaneously by one action when taking out the fixing device from the image forming device for removing the jammed paper and the like. In a fixing device comprising a pressurization roll being pressurized by the act of a pressurization lever and a spring against a heat roll, a release lever is further mounted rotatably which comprises a cam for rotating the pressurization lever against the direction of force from the spring. On the release lever is mounted a connecting pin, and the connecting pin is linked to and rotates the fixing lever which is also mounted rotatably. The fixing lever is forced toward the fixing direction by a spring, wherein a fixing piece is inserted to a fixing slit of a mounting stage formed on the image forming device body for positioning thereto. By rotating the release lever, the pressurization lever could be rotated to the direction for releasing the pressure, and simultaneously, the fixing lever is linked thereto and rotated to the direction for releasing the fixing piece from the fixing slit, thereby performing the pressurization release and fixture release by a single operation.
